As the title says, the first "final eight" of ULEB's CUP history is going to take place in the marvelous, modern, avant guarding, enterprising... city of Torino.
In this picture there are the "big fishes" of Euroloeague and Torino's city... just say that the second from the right is the catalan Jordi Bertomeu, actual president of the Euroleague.
So.. between 10th-13th April of 2008 it will take place in Torino such spectacle. Just to say that our mansion is booked for that week.
About the tickets I think that are assigned to the final teams... if you have some contacts, the catalan teams playing in this competition are:
- DKV Joventut
- Akasvayu Girona
- "Pamesa València"
